Maintenance Fitter

A Maintenance Fitter plays an invaluable role in maintaining and repairing mechanical equipment to ensure optimal function. As a Maintenance Fitter, they would undertake tasks such as inspecting machinery, identifying and rectifying faults, and performing preventative maintenance.

Skills required to work as a Maintenance Fitter include strong technical knowledge, the ability to read and interpret engineering diagrams, and a good understanding of health and safety regulations. Typically, a formal apprenticeship or vocational qualification in mechanical engineering is required.

When hiring a Maintenance Fitter, companies often value candidates with proven experience in a similar role within the engineering sector. Demonstrated maintenance ability, troubleshooting skills, and a record of minimising machine downtime are particularly desirable for a Maintenance Fitter role.

Solihull

Solihull is a town in the Metropolitan Borough of Solihull, West Midlands, England. Known as the retail hub of the West Midlands conurbation, it has a population of around 125,000 people. Solihull has a wide range of shops, businesses, leisure facilities and entertainment venues.
